  7. BULIGAO . Quadratic Functions(fourth year high school) 1. Define a quadratic function f(x) = ax2 + bx + c; identify quadratic functions. 2. Rewrite a quadratic function ax2 + bx + c in the form f(x) = a(x - h)2 + k and vice versa. 3. Given a quadratic function, determine: • highest or lowest point (vertex) • axis of symmetry • direction of opening of the graph 4. Draw the graph of a quadratic function using the vertex, axis of symmetry, and assignment of points. 5. Analyze the effects on the graph of changes in a, h and k in f(x) = a(x-h)2 + k 6. Determine the "zeros of a quadratic function" by relating this to "roots of a quadratic equation” review finding the roots of a quadratic equation using the following algebraic procedures: • factoring • quadratic formula • completing the square review the derivation of the quadratic formula 7. Derive a quadratic function given the zeros of the function or given a set of points from the graph of a given function. 29 8. Apply knowledge and skills related to quadratic functions and equations in problem solving. Enrichment: 9. Use the graph of a quadratic function to solve a quadratic inequality 10. Given the quadratic function f(x) = ax2 + bx + c, determine the nature of the zeros (i.e. real, non-real, non-district)
